A special vehicle number plate has been auctioned for over Dh18 million in Abu Dhabi.
The Abu Dhabi Physical Auction for Special Number Plates, organised by the Integrated Transport Centre (Abu Dhabi Mobility) in collaboration with Emirates Auction, was held on November 22, offering 33 distinctive numbers for standard vehicles, classic cars and motorbikes.

The event drew notable attendance and strong engagement from enthusiasts and investors, reflecting the growing interest in special number plates in Abu Dhabi.
According to a video posted by AD Mobility on social media, special number plate 3 was auctioned for a whopping Dh18.7 million during the event held at Emirates Palace Hotel.
The auction included Number 3 (Category 2) and Number 10 (Category 12), among other exceptional selections.
The auction falls under the strategic partnership between Emirates Auction and the Integrated Transport Centre and supports their shared vision of enhancing the distinguished number plate acquisition experience through professional, transparent auctions that meet public demand for unique licence plates at competitive prices.
Abdullah Saleh Abdullah, Acting Executive Director of the Drivers and Vehicles Licensing Sector at the Integrated Transport Centre, said that launching this new bundle of distinguished numbers comes within the Centre’s keenness to provide advanced experiences in the transport sector and to meet the public’s interest.
